The role:
We are keen to recruit agency social workers with experience of statutory social work with children and families. Our model of working from referral to permanence or closure allows us to tailor caseloads to your interests. Typically, our agency workers handle a caseload of Child Protection and Child in Need, but allocations of court cases or cared-for children can be discussed to match your professional aspirations.
We are centrally based in the town hall district of Stockport, where all our social work teams are co-located with health, police, Early Help, and MASSH colleagues. Our average caseload is 20, which we regularly review to ensure manageability. We offer a comprehensive induction, a gradual increase in caseload complexity, and high-quality reflective supervision on a monthly basis. Our team leaders are skilled in reflective and systemic supervision, providing an enriching learning environment.
